A student's experience highlights a model combining high school, college, and vocational (CTE) work, leading to early graduation with an associate's degree and technical skills. This is relevant for educators and developers of educational platforms as it demonstrates the effectiveness of integrated learning pathways that prepare students for both academic and career pursuits. The implication is a potential blueprint for more efficient and holistic secondary education models.
